The plugin operates as a service layer between your microphone and the AI editor's input pipeline. It processes audio through multiple stages:
graph TD
A[Microphone Input] --> B[Noise Suppression Engine]
B --> C[Speech-to-Text API]
C --> D[Contextual Corpus Analyzer]
D --> E[Syntax-Aware Formatter]
E --> F[Code/Markdown Validator]
F --> G[Editor Injection Layer]
G --> H[Claude Code / Cowork]
I[User Profile Config] --> D
J[Language Model Cache] --> E
K[Keyboard Shortcut Overrides] --> G
The Contextual Corpus Analyzer is the secret sauce. It maintains a dynamic vocabulary of your project's variable names, functions, and domain-specific terminology. When you say "add a validation function for user input," it doesn't just transcribe three words - it generates proper camelCase identifiers, inserts type hints, and even suggests error handling patterns based on your coding style.

Create a .voicewritingrc file in your home directory to personalize the experience:
{
"language": "en-US",
"editor": "claude-code",
"api": {
"provider": "openai",
"model": "whisper-2",
"key_env_var": "VOICEWRITING_OPENAI_KEY"
},
"formats": {
"code": "python",
"documentation": "markdown"
},
"custom_vocabulary": [
"vectorize",
"idempotent",
"middleware",
"webhook"
],
"shortcuts": {
"start_stop": "Cmd+Shift+Space",
"pause": "Cmd+Shift+P",
"new_line": "Cmd+Shift+Enter"
},
"ui": {
"theme": "dark",
"position": "top-right",
"opacity": 0.85
}
}
This configuration tells the plugin to use OpenAI's Whisper model optimized for technical audio, automatically detect Python code, and maintain a custom vocabulary of your frequent programming terms.
Launch the voice-first writing plugin with a single command:
$ npx voice-writing --editor claude-code --language en-US --noise-reduction high
Once running, the plugin announces itself in the console:
Voice-First Writing Plugin v2.1.0
Connected to Claude Code (PID: 84732)
Microphone: Built-in Input (44.1 kHz)
API: OpenAI Whisper 2 (latency: ~200ms)
Status: Listening...
From this point, any speech captured is processed and injected into the active editor session. Speak commands like:
- "Open file src/utils/validator.ts"
- "Insert async function validateEmail with parameter email string"
- "Write docstring: Validates email format using regex pattern"
The plugin interprets these as structured actions, not literal text.
